NIKE (NYSE:NKE) Shares Down 1.7% on Analyst Downgrade

NIKE, Inc. (NYSE:NKEGet Free Report) was down 1.7% during mid-day trading on Tuesday after Royal Bank of Canada lowered their price target on the stock from $100.00 to $75.00. Royal Bank of Canada currently has a sector perform rating on the stock. NIKE traded as low as $75.39 and last traded at $75.54. Approximately 8,397,840 shares were traded during trading, a decline of 20% from the average daily volume of 10,558,041 shares. The stock had previously closed at $76.83.

NIKE (NYSE:NKEG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, June 27th. The footwear maker reported $1.01 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.85 by $0.16. NIKE had a net margin of 11.10% and a return on equity of 42.63%. The business had revenue of $12.60 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$12.86 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.66 earnings per share. The company’s quarterly revenue was down 1.6%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ts predict that NIKE, Inc. will post 3.9 earnings per share for the current year.

NIKE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

NIKE,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, markets, and sells athletic footwear, apparel, equipment, accessories, and services worldwide. The company provides athletic and casual footwear, apparel, and accessories under the Jumpman trademark; and casual sneakers, apparel, and accessories under the Converse, Chuck Taylor, All Star, One Star, Star Chevron, and Jack Purcell trademarks.
